Public Relations and Marketing Jobs in Winooski, VT at The UVM Health Network can include: Communications Specialist, Shared Services - Team members in these public relations and marketing jobs are skilled in assessing the optimum way to communicate with internal and external audiences, whether it be through words, video, audio, photographs or infographic. The Communications Specialist, Shared Services brings a creative approach to communication strategy executions and is able to craft concepts that meld audience needs and communication goals for impact. Network Development Coordinator - Team members in these public relations and marketing jobs contribute to the successful execution of fundraising programs for affiliate organizations within the UVM Health Network (UVMHN) by providing high-level programmatic and administrative support to the centralized Network philanthropy team based in Burlington and the Directors of Development (DODs) at Central Vermont Medical Center, UVM Home Health and Hospice, Porter Medical Center, Champlain Valley Physicians Hospital, Elizabethtown Community Hospital, and Alice Hyde Community Hospital. Targeted Outreach Worker - Team members in these public relations and marketing jobs develop and maintain relationships with community-based partners to refer eligible, priority population to CSP. They also organize and conduct public cancer screening awareness and education events, and under supervision of the Program Coordinator, prepare advertisements, medical releases, flyers, posters etc. appropriate to target CSP priority.
